Frequently Asked Questions about Miramar
How much are Studio apartments in Miramar?
There are currently 236 Studio Apartments in Miramar with rent ranges from $543 to $3,368 with an average price of $1,571.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Miramar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Miramar ranges from $469 to $3,879 with an average monthly rent of $2,094.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Miramar c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Miramar range from $1,446 to $7,521.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,643.
How expensive are Miramar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 120 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Miramar on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,638 to $7,340 - averaging $3,047 for the location.
